Are there any limitations to what you can order at partcipating restaurants with the DDP?? Like certain menu items may not be included or anything like that??

kakn7294
11-26-2007, 02:02 AM
No alcoholic beverages and in some cases you cannot order the specialty drinks - in August it was the Pirate punch. I have not run across it but I heard that there are certain appetizers that you cannot get although with the changes to the DDP occurring in Jan, that's not an issue anymore. Your server should tell you what would not be included.

From Disney Dining Plan FAQ (http://www.intercot.com/discussion/showthread.php?t=91180)
Q: Do Table Service and Counter Service locations have a special menu or exclude certain items from the plan?

A: There are no separate menus for the Disney Dining Plan, but individual locations do control what items are excluded from the plan. Although exclusions are generally minor, most regularly exclude the following items:

Merchandise and Photo Imaging
Pizza delivery
In-room mini-bars
Souvenir or refillable drink mugs
Glow Ice Cube Drinks
Alcoholic Drinks
Specialty Non-Alcoholic Drinks
Entrée "add-on"
Sampler Platters

Individual locations can vary what is excluded from the plan from seating to seating, so Guests are encouraged to check with their server prior to ordering for items excluded from the plan at their time of meal.

Q: What types of items are excluded from the Disney Dining Plan at Snack Locations?

A: Generally speaking, items priced over $4.00 will not count as a Snack Item on the Disney Dining Plan.
